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Wickford to Ashford is to drive which costs £14 - £21 and takes 1h 5m.
The fastest way to get from Wickford to Ashford is to drive which takes 1h 5m and costs £14 - £21.
No, there is no direct train from Wickford to Ashford. However, there are services departing from Wickford and arriving at Ashford International via Stratford DLR Station and Stratford International.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 26m.
The distance between Wickford and Ashford is 76 miles. The road distance is 59.7 miles.
The best way to get from Wickford to Ashford without a car is to train which takes 1h 26m and costs £35 - £80.
It takes approximately 1h 26m to get from Wickford to Ashford, including transfers.
Wickford to Ashford train services, operated by Greater Anglia, depart from Wickford station.
Wickford to Ashford train services, operated by Greater Anglia, arrive at Stratford (London) station.
Yes, the driving distance between Wickford to Ashford is 60 miles. It takes approximately 1h 5m to drive from Wickford to Ashford.
